Warmed-over Vista
<p>OK, it&#8217;s now definite. Windows 7 is gonna suck, and suck <em>hard</em>. </p>
<p>The plausible suspicion all along has been that it&#8217;s the Vista codebase with a superficial paint job. Now it appears there are <a href="http://dotancohen.com/eng/windows_7_vista.html">holes in the paint</a>; the public Windows 7 beta describes <em>itself</em> as Vista.</p>

<p>A <a href="http://news.slashdot.org/article.pl?sid=09/01/31/1440252">Slashdot article</a> parses the hints that there will be no beta 2, nor a release candidate 2 &#8211; they&#8217;re going to go straight to a full production release within a few months. There is no possible way for Microsoft to address architecture-level problems, fix the driver model, or claw back their lost application compatibility in that time. In effect, Windows 7 will be a Vista service pack with a fancy new brand on it.</p>
<p>Microsoft is behaving as though it believes that Vista&#8217;s problems were nothing but PR, and that by rebranding and spinning up the hype engines they can overcome those. The results when this strategy collides with reality should be &#8230; entertaining, to say the least.</p>
